To find out the validity of a given reading test, the researchers administered it to a sample of 20 students whose reading ability had previously been ranked by their teacher. The exam score and rank the teacher gave for each student are listed below: Student ABCDEFGHLIKLMNOPORST с J Q X (Reading score) 28 50 92 85 76 69 42 53 80 91 73 74 14 29 86 73 39 80 91 72 Y (Teacher rank) 18 17 1 6 5 10 11 12 3 2 4 9 20 19 7 8 16 13 15 14 What statistical procedure could be applied to determine the degree of association between reading scores and teacher categorization?
